The Second Quest in The Legend of Zelda is unlocked after completing the game. Doing so replaces the file icon with Link holding a Sword. The Second Quest consists of Dungeons being located in different places with an added difficulty.

How do you get to Level 6 2nd quest?
Level 6, in the Second Quest, is found in the Graveyard, in the central western section. To reveal the hidden entrance, Link must play the Recorder, which will cause one of the tombstones to vanish revealing a hidden staircase.

Where is the step ladder in Legend of Zelda second quest?
It can be found in the far east of Hyrule. The Stepladder is found in a side-scrolling section of the dungeon. The entrance to this area is found, from the entrance to the dungeon, two rooms up, three rooms left, then by pushing the furthest left block to reveal the staircase.
Where is the bow in Zelda second quest?
The Bow is found in a side-scrolling area that is found, from the entrance, one room up, one room left, one room down, down the staircase and up the other side, one room right, one room down, and finally down the staircase. The Bow can be used in conjunction with the Arrow to shoot projectiles at enemies.

Where is the second dungeon in the first Legend of Zelda game?
Level 2, also known as ” The Moon “, is the second dungeon of The Legend of Zelda. This dungeon has a blue color theme. The entrance is found deep in the green forest, northeast of the screen where the game begins.
